Senior M&E Project Manager – East London

To £120,000 DOE + Package

Our client, a leading engineering & construction contractor with a reputation for delivering world-class projects across a diverse range of industries dedicated to ensuring quality, safety, and sustainability is now urgently looking for an experienced Senior M&E Project Manager for Data Centre Projects. With extensive experience in M&E project management, excellent leadership skills, and a strong record of accomplishments in mechanical and electrical projects, the Senior M&E Project Manager will break down projects into manageable stages, leading project teams, coordinating with stakeholders, managing resources, and ensuring projects are delivered as scheduled and within financial constraints.

Key Responsibilities & Requirements:

  1. Develop detailed M&E project plans into distinct, manageable stages with clear milestones and deliverables.
  2. Lead and oversee the successful delivery of M&E installation in Data Centre projects, ensuring they meet client expectations, quality standards, and industry best practices.
  3. Coordinate and manage M&E project teams, assigning tasks and responsibilities to ensure efficient workflow.
  4. Facilitate communication between clients, contractors, and project teams to ensure alignment and collaboration, addressing any concerns and developing corrective actions.
  5. Allocate and manage resources effectively to ensure project goals are achieved.
  6. Carry out regular risk assessments to identify potential project risks and develop mitigation strategies to minimise project risks and impacts.
  7. Perform interviews with contractors to assess their suitability for project requirements.
  8. Engage in meetings/training and present project updates & developments.
  9. Degree in Electrical/Mechanical Engineering or strong trade background in M&E Project Management.
  10. Significant experience in M&E Project Management within construction, preferably with main contractor and data centre projects.
  11. Excellent communication, negotiation, and stakeholder management abilities.
  12. Proficiency in project management software and tools.
  13. Strong problem-solving and decision-making skills.
  14. Ability to work independently and manage multiple projects simultaneously.
